Abstract:
A two-phase reaction model of the secondary combustor was established to study the effect of water-fuel ratio on engine performance of magnesium-based water ramjet with twice water penetration. The change tendency of specific impulse, temperature and velocity of nozzle exit were obtained with water-fuel ratio. Direct-connected tests were carried out in order to validate the correctness of the numerical simulation. The result shows that there exists the optimum water-fuel ratio, which can improve the performance of water ramjet.
